WebJul 10, 2024 · Welders may experience flu-like symptoms once they inhale the fumes. What are the symptoms of galvanized poisoning? The illness begins a few hours after exposure, or more frequently during the night. Some of the symptoms are a sweet taste in the mouth, dryness of the throat, fatigue, nausea, vomiting, chills or fever , rarely exceeding 102 … WebDec 19, 2024 · Most often, this exposure occurs in an occupational setting, and most signs and symptoms appear within 24 hours of exposure. WebAug 26, 2024 · Therefore, there is a potential for coating damage but experience has found fire damage to be minimal on galvanized steel parts exposed to fires. Upon exposure to fire it is common to experience some staining (orange and/or rust color) and a layer of black carbon dust while the base galvanizing is intact.
